The Right Mortgage to hold June roadshow events

The Right Mortgage & Protection Network and DA Club have announced a range of sales roadshow events for both appointed representative (AR) and directly authorised member firms.

Taking place at venues all across the country in June, the sales roadshows entitled, ‘Broaden Your Horizons’ are designed to help attendees learn about recent market changes, review opportunities in different product areas and sectors including protection, and to help them improve their digital presence and secure ongoing lead generation.

There are four sales roadshows taking place in the Midlands at Solihull on the 18th June, South Wales at Chepstow on the 20thJune, the South at Brands Hatch on the 25th June, and Scotland in Edinburgh on the 28th June.

All those who attend can earn four hours of CPD, plus there will be a free lunch and refreshments provided.

The sales roadshows are sponsored by: Aviva, Guardian, Fleet Mortgages, LV=, AIG, Swansea BS, HSBC Life, Vitality, British Friendly, OSB Group, Legal & General, Harpenden for Intermediaries, Newbury BS, CHL Mortgages, the Lead Engine, Reliance Bank, National Friendly, Buckinghamshire BS, The Mortgage Lender, Underwrite Me, Zephyr, and Zurich.

Nicola Ventrella, operations director at The Right Mortgage, said: “The middle of the year provides the perfect opportunity to reflect on the first half of 2024, to prepare for what is to come, and to come along to our sales roadshows and learn about a range of opportunities that might help broaden firm’s horizons into a range of different areas in the future.

“Throughout June we will be taking the Roadshows right across the country, and with support from our sponsors and the insights of The Right Mortgage team, we will be sharing information, resource and support to encourage advisers to look into all client needs and to make sure firms are in the right place to be able to support them.

“Almost a year on from Consumer Duty we’ll reflect on what has changed and what advisers need to continue doing in order to deliver holistic advice which brings about positive consumer outcomes. We do hope as many members as possible will be able to join us at one of the events, for what promises to be a really informative day.”
